Today, approximately 90 percent of united state residents have health insurance coverage with substantial gains in health and wellness protection taking place over the past 5 years. Health insurance policy promotes access to care and is related to lower death rates, much better health and wellness outcomes, and boosted performance. In spite of recent gains, greater than 28 million individuals still lack protection, putting their physical, mental, and economic health in danger.






In particular, current studies that reviewed modifications in states that expanded Medicaid contrasted to those that really did not emphasize the value of coverage. Adult Medicaid enrollees are 5 times more probable to have regular sources of treatment and four times most likely to obtain preventative treatment solutions than people without insurance coverage.

Additionally, low-income children with moms and dads covered by Medicaid are most likely to get well-child sees than those with uninsured parents. A greater percentage of individuals in Medicaid expansion states have a personal doctor than those in nonexpansion states. Individuals with insurance coverage are most likely to get accessibility to prescription drug therapies.

The primary step in recognizing and determining the repercussions of being without wellness insurance policy and of high without insurance prices at the community level is to identify that the purposes and constituencies offered by wellness insurance coverage are multiple and unique. Ten percent of the populace make up 70 percent of healthcare expenses, a connection that has remained consistent over the past 3 decades(Berk.


and Monheit, 2001). Hence health insurance policy continues to offer the function of spreading out danger even as it increasingly finances routine care. From the perspective of healthcare companies, insurance coverage lugged by their patients aids secure a profits stream, and areas gain from important source monetarily viable and stable healthcare experts and institutions. Government supplies wellness insurance to populaces whom the exclusive market may not offer effectively, such as disabled and seniors, and populations whose access to healthcare is socially valued
, such as youngsters and pregnant females. The ultimate ends of wellness insurance policy coverage for the specific and neighborhoods, including workplace communities of workers and employers, are boosted health outcomes and top quality of life. Fifty-seven percent of Americans polled in 1999 thought that those without health insurance policy are"able to obtain the care they need from physicians and health centers" (Blendon et al., 1999, p. 207). In 1993, when nationwide focus was concentrated on the issues of the without insurance and on pending healthtreatment regulations, just 43 percent of those surveyed held this idea(Blendon et al., 1999 ).
